I will tell ALL women here that I did mammograms every year and still got caught with stage 2B breast cancer (estrogen caused because of my age) 1 month before my yearly mammogram. I caught it from a self breast exam - I waited 6 weeks before calling my doc - I am the first person in memory of my family to have cancer. There are 2 kinds of breast cancer that I know of. One is caused by changing estrogen levels (mine at 47 years old - the menopause thing) and the other is genetic or something else and strikes younger women and is much harder to treat. Be aware and be safe ladies.
